The Pentagon’s 2027 F‑35 Push: A Technological Gamble in a Tight Fiscal Landscape

In the latest iteration of its defense budget, the Pentagon has put forward a request that reads like a manifesto for the nation’s fifth‑generation fighter program. 85 new Lockheed Martin F‑35 Lightning IIs would be added to the fleet, a jump from the 47 aircraft the services asked for just a year ago. Of those, 38 are slated for the Air Force’s F‑35A, 10 for the Marine Corps’ short‑take‑off/vertical‑landing variant, and 37 for the Navy’s carrier‑based F‑35C. The proposal sits inside a $1.5 trillion defense request that also earmarks billions for shipbuilding, missile defense and munitions.

The Numbers in Context

The request is striking for its size, but also for what it does not include. While the Air Force’s 38‑aircraft allotment is the largest single‑year request it has made in a decade, analysts warn it falls short of the service’s own estimate of the shortfall needed to keep a viable “fly‑away” capability. The Navy and Marine Corps, meanwhile, see a modest net increase—still far below the numbers they have been lobbying for.

The $6.6 billion engine sustainment contract that accompanied the request underscores an uncomfortable truth: the F‑35 fleet is now as much a logistical and software challenge as it is a platform‑building exercise. The separate $1.6 billion F135 engine‑maintenance award hints at a growing portion of the program’s life‑cycle cost being poured into keeping the jets airborne rather than delivering new airframes.

Why the Pentagon Is Doubling Down

Two forces are driving the surge. First, the F‑35 is the linchpin of a multinational procurement network that links the United States to more than a dozen allied air forces. The economies of scale that make the aircraft attractive to foreign customers also lower unit costs for the U.S. – a hallmark of what the Office of Management and Budget (OMB) calls “whole‑of‑government” budgeting. Second, the service branches are locked in a competition for scarce funding, with the Navy’s massive shipbuilding plan and the Army’s ground‑system modernization both demanding a slice of the $1.5 trillion pie.

In this environment, the Pentagon appears to be betting that a larger, more homogenous fleet will provide a more compelling case for continued congressional support. More aircraft mean more contracts, more jobs in the defense industrial base, and more leverage when the United States pushes for technology sharing with allies.

Technological Implications

The sheer scale of the 2027 request puts a spotlight on the program’s technological trajectory. The F‑35 is not just a fighter; it is a data‑fusion node, a software‑centric system that relies on constant updates to its sensor suite, mission systems and, increasingly, artificial‑intelligence‑enabled decision aids.

  1. Software Modernization – Each new jet increases the demand for firmware patches and mission‑software upgrades. The budget surge will accelerate the rollout of Block 5‑generation capabilities, but it also threatens to stretch the software‑development pipeline thin, potentially introducing latency in fielding critical fixes.
  2. Engine Sustainment – The $6.6 billion engine deal is a reminder that the F135 powerplant remains a bottleneck. While the contract promises to keep the jets flying, it also signals that the engine’s reliability and production capacity have not kept pace with the airframe build‑rate.
  3. Supply‑Chain Resilience – With dozens of U.S. and foreign firms feeding the F‑35 program, a larger procurement schedule magnifies vulnerabilities in the supply chain. Recent geopolitical tensions have already prompted the Pentagon to reconsider reliance on overseas components, a factor that could reshape the program’s cost structure in future years.

Fiscal Trade‑offs and Strategic Risks

From a budgetary standpoint, the request is a high‑stakes gamble. The OMB’s prior year budget for the F‑35 was already under intense scrutiny for cost overruns and schedule slips. Adding 38 more Air Force jets—while the service itself has asked for more—means that Congress will have to reconcile the program’s recurring life‑cycle expenses with competing priorities like the Navy’s $65.8 billion shipbuilding envelope.

Strategically, the decision to press forward may cement the United States’ technological edge—but only if the underlying software and engine issues are solved on schedule. A misstep could erode confidence in the program, embolden adversaries, and jeopardize the interoperability promises made to allies who have already bought into the F‑35 ecosystem.
